We are currently looking for a Lighting TD to work on LEGO® 2. 
 
The main duty of a Lighting TD will be to provide technical support to the lighting team, identify inefficiencies and troubleshoot lighting assets. You will help leads and senior artists in mentoring/training other members of the team.
 
In coordination with the R&D department and the Lighting TDs at the Sydney studio, you will develop scripts, tools and reports to simplify/streamline the workflow and improve computation performance. The Lighting TD will comply with the coding practices defined by the R&D department.
 
You may be required to undertake some shot lighting production work depending on production requirements.

About Animal Logic

Animal Logic is one of the world's most accomplished digital studios producing award winning, ground breaking and trail blazing animation, visual effects and design.  If you think Animal, think Moulin Rouge, House of Flying Daggers, 300, The Great Gatsby, Happy Feet, Legend of the Guardians, BBC’s Walking with Dinosaurs 3D, Avengers: Age of Ultron and of course the blockbuster and BAFTA winning hit, The LEGO® Movie. Yes, that’s all us!

We are based in Sydney, LA and are now very excited to be establishing a presence in Vancouver within the creative precinct of Yaletown.  Production on our first Vancouver-based animated feature commences in January 2016 with more animated features in the pipeline.
